Gretta Holman was born in 1701 in Williamsburg, James City, Virginia, United States, the child of Abraham Nathaniel Holman Jr And Sarah Jane Moon. Gretta Holman married Jonathan Osborne, and had children including Ephraim Washington Osborne. Gretta Holman passed away in 1796 in Montgomery, Virginia, United States.
